Name of Work: Providing Power Supply to New ATC Tower and Augmentation of Transformer, HT/LT Breaker in existing 33kV Substation at Dibrugarh Airport.
Sl. No. Item Description
1Supply, Installation, Testing & Commissioning of Oil type 33KV/0.433kV, 1000 kVA Dyn11 outdoor oil cooled copper wound Distribution Transformer with OLTC (tappings -20% to +10%, in steps of 2.5%) with RTCC on HT side, having cable end box on HV side suitable for termination of 3C x 300/240 sq.mm. XLPE cable of 33kV grade and LT busduct termination arrangement on LV side with neutral brought out separately, complete with standard fitting and accessories as per IS:1180, Energy Efficiency Level-3, including buchholz relay, oil & winding temperature indicator, marshalling box, interconnections with HT panel, RTCC panel including control wiring with copper control cable of size 2.5Sq.mm PVC armoured copper cable, supplying and grouting of suitable MS channels with all accessories for mounting arrangement including dismantling of existing transformer with connections and shifting to AAI store etc. complete as required at site.
2Supply of 3C x 300 sqmm 33 kV(Un-Earthed), stranded, aluminium conductor, XLPE insulated, screened with extruded semiconducting compound in combination with copper tape, cores laid up, inner sheathed (PVC), galvanised steel strip armoured, and overall PVC sheathed (PVC) black cable conforming to IS: 7098(Part-2)2011 with latest amendements.
3Supplying and making indoor cable end termination with heat shrinkable jointing kit complete with all accessories including lugs suitable for following size of 3 core, XLPE aluminium conductor cable of 33 KV grade as required : 300 sq. mm
4Supplying and making straight through cable jointing with heat shrinkable jointing kit complete with all accessories including ferrules suitable for following size of 3 core, XLPE aluminium conductor cable of 33 KV grade as required : 300 sq. mm
5Laying of one number PVC insulated and PVC sheathed / XLPE power cable of 33 KV grade of following size in the existing RCC/ HUME/ METAL/HDPE pipe as required. Above 120 sq. mm and upto 400 sq. mm
6Supplying and laying of following sizeDWC HDPE pipe ISI marked along with all accessories like socket, bend, couplers etc.conforming toIS 14930, Part II complete with fitting and cutting, jointing etc.direct in ground (75 cm below ground level) including excavation and refilling the trench but excluding sand cushioning and protective covering etc. , complete as required. 200 mm dia (OD-200 mm & ID-175 mm nominal)
7Earthing with copper earth plate 600 mm X 600 mm X 3 mm thick including accessories, and providing masonry enclosure with cover plate having locking arrangement and watering pipe of 2.7 metre long etc. (but with charcoal/ coke and salt ) as required.
8Providing and fixing 25 mm X 5 mm copper strip on surface or in recess for connections etc. as required.
9Complete testing and overhauling of existing HT Panel / Switchboard (5 verticals ) including Supply & replacement existing 02 nos of HT breaker/s (which is supplied as mentioned in belowdetails) and necessary repairing, maintenance,replacement of diffective spare parts & required modifications in panel for replacement of 02 nos supplied breakers. Following are the included in this Job:- i)Supply & replacement of 02 nos ABB Make 33kV, 1500MVA (26.2KA), 1250 A, SF6 gas insulated circuit breaker, Model HPA36/1225C (Code-1VYN400289-AH) or equivalent to match the existing system, cubicle type, made of minimum 14 SWG sheet steel, totally enclosed, minimum IP4X, free standing floor mounting, indoor, compartmentalized, extendable, powder coated painting suitable for operation on 33 kV, 3 Ph, 50 Hz system, mounted on horizontally withdrawable truck including necessary modification if required to match the existing mechanical & electrical arrangement of the existingpanel, as per site condition, for complete functionality,including transportation, loading-unloading at site etc. complete as required.- 02 Nos ii) For rest of the breakers & switch gears - Breaker Testing : Contact Resistance Measurement, time Travel test, insulation resistanace test, complete functionality test. Panel Testing : Via primary injection test kit. Relay Testing : Secondary injection testingi/c Relay time settings. Includes inspection for any physical damage or defects, check the mechanical (ON/OFF) operation of breaker, checking the tightness of breaker critical settings, nuts and bolts, lubrication for the breaker mechanism and panel rack-in / rack-out mechanism wear & tear spare parts, checking the electrical operations of panel, checking the functional operation of limit switches and TNC and L/R switches, checking the alignment of PT truck, check of control plug arrangement & alignment, check smoothness and ease of operation (both closing and opening), check the complete rack-in / rack-out operation, operation counter condition check for proper alignment of the shutters, check for power contact alignment in panels (bus shut-down is compulsory), check of all mechanical / electrical interlock, visual check for all insulator, bushings & shrouds, arrest the openings for rodant entry, tightness of main busbar joints, check for control voltage healthinesetc as complete as required as per site condition. iii) Dismentling of Existing 02 nos of replaced breakers and placed to AAI store.
